SITUATION AND DEVELOPING TREND OF COPPER HYDROMETALLURGY IN CHINA

Chengyan Wang

Open publisher page 3 citations

Abstract

Using L-SX-EW technology to treat low-grade copper ore, which can produce high quality 1# cathode copper. This technology has the advantage of low investment, low cost, high benefit and uncontaminated etc. In this paper, the present produce situation on five plants is used as example, to explain the development level, investment, benefit and forecasts developing tread of this technology in China.
